Matrix Chain is about to make a major leap with the launch of Matrix Wallet, Matrix Smart Chain, and Matrix Decentralized Exchange. These innovations will transform our interaction with blockchain technology, advancing DeFi and crypto financial services.
Matrix Smart Chain delivers a scalable, efficient, and eco-friendly blockchain infrastructure with low fees and high-speed transactions, powered by a Proof-of-Stake (PoS) mechanism.

How to add Matrix SmartChain (MSC) to MetaMask?
By integrating Matrix SmartChain (MSC) into MetaMask, you gain access to features like monitoring your token balances and trading on decentralized exchanges. To do this, you'll need to import MSC as a token. You can either manually import MSC by copying its contract address (0x6e7573e492f31107ef98029276922854e919ca28) or use MetaMask's Chrome extension to add MSC with a single click through P.CASH.
